It consists of a group of programs which manipulate the database. Standard transaction processing software, such as ibms information management system, was first developed in the 1960s, and was often closely coupled to particular database management systems. At amity unlike most other transaction processing systems tpf is a dedicated. Transaction processing means dividing information processing up into individual.
Transaction processing is designed to maintain database integrity the consistency of related data items in a known, consistent state. A transaction process system tps is an information processing system for business transactions involving the collection, modification and retrieval of all transaction data. A transaction, in the context of a database, is a logical unit that is independently executed for data retrieval or updates. Database management system dbms is a software for storing and retrieving users data while considering appropriate security measures. In the database context, the execution of an application program can be thought of as one or more transactions with non database processing taking place in between. Ddbms transaction processing systems tutorialspoint. Transaction processing is designed to maintain database integrity the consistency. An example of a transaction would be processing a customer order and all the ancillary requirements that go along with that, such as decrementing inventory, arranging shipping, placing manufacturing orders and so on.
To define transaction processing for a form, you must specify the transaction option on form properties in form design. What is the difference between data missing and data not known in dbms with. Overview of databases and transaction processing what is a. Transaction processing guards against hardware and software errors.
Transaction processing systems consist of computer hardware and software. Dbms transaction a transaction can be defined as a group of tasks. Jim gray defined properties of a reliable transaction system in the late 1970s. Relational database management systems dbmss were originally designed to support transaction processing. Clientserver computing implemented similar principles in the 1980s with mixed success. However, in more recent years, the distributed clientserver. Characteristics of a tps include performance, reliability and consistency. In a nutshell, database transactions represent realworld events of any enterprise. This requirement means that all data for the form is committed to the database at the same time. A transaction is a program including a collection of database operations, executed as a logical unit of data processing. Dbms transaction processing concept with dbms overview, dbms vs files.
When a transaction starts processing, cics runs a program that is. The dbms accepts the request for data from an application and instructs the operating system to provide the specific data. A transaction can be defined as a logical unit of work on the database. Transaction processing is information processing in computer science that is divided into. Rubin porwal, software developer at indianic infotech 2011present. Transactionprocessing systems ensure database integrity by recording.
A transaction is a very small unit of a program and it may contain several lowlevel tasks. A single task is the minimum processing unit which cannot be divided further. In relational databases, database transactions must be atomic, consistent, isolated and durablesummarized as the acid acronym. Dbms transaction processing concept with dbms overview, dbms vs files system, dbms architecture, three schema architecture, dbms language, dbms keys, dbms generalization, dbms specialization, relational model concept, sql introduction, advantage of sql, dbms normalization, functional dependency, dbms schedule, concurrency control etc. A simple example of a transaction will be dealing with the bank accounts of two users, let say karlos and ray. The data in transaction files is used to update the master files, which contain the data about the subjects of the organization customers, employees, vendors. A transaction is a logical unit of processing in a dbms which entails one or more database access operation. A database management system dbms is a program that manages a database. All types of database access operation which are held between the beginning and end transaction statements are considered as a single logical transaction. Transaction processing is a style of computing, typically performed by. What is the difference between database, database software, and dbms.
955 270 1437 224 1344 785 684 1177 612 1375 930 291 1229 325 952 1384 1416 1399 1490 882 1478 1235 1333 76 1384 136 894 189 908 233 896 1296 1380 879 919 1075 1102 1060 15 1427 158 1280 353